Liu Wei, a 23 years old armless pianist who lost his arms due to an electric shock when he was 10, did a marvelous performance in Aug. 08 China talent.
Now another remarkable performance has been witnessed, this time on China’s Got Talent. Liu Wei is a 23-year-old man who lost both of his arms in an incident with a high-voltage wire at the age of 10, according to Carole Erskine on Sky News, and on the show he showed off his extraordinary skill on the piano which he played with his toes. Viewers looked on amazed as Mr. Liu gave an impeccable performance of the classical piece Mariage D’Amour. Apparently he taught himself how to play the piano in secret when he decided at the age of 18 that it was what he wanted to do, after his teacher said it would be impossible to play with toes. Mr. Liu said, “For people like me, there were only two options. One was to abandon all dreams, which would lead to a quick, hopeless death. The other was to struggle without arms to love an outstanding life.”
As you might expect Liu Wei went through to the next stage of the competition after receiving a standing ovation.
